The High RTP Games That Actually Pay

I avoid slots like the plague. They are pure luck. The house edge is often too high. Give me a game where my decisions matter. Blackjack with basic strategy can bring the house edge down to 0.5% or less. Video Poker, especially Jacks or Better, can offer over 99% RTP if you play perfectly. That is where the value is.

Bonuses and Wagering: The Fine Print

Bonuses are a trap if you do not read the terms. I saw a welcome offer on one site that looked generous. £100 bonus on a £10 deposit. But the wagering requirement was 40x on the bonus plus deposit. That is brutal. You would need to wager £4,400 before you can withdraw anything. And the max cashout was £150. Not worth it.

From what I have seen, the best British casino sites 2026 UK licensed picks offer fairer terms. Unibet has a welcome bonus with 30x wagering on the bonus only. That is better. They also have a 72-hour time limit to meet the wagering. That is tight, but doable if you play high RTP games. Just remember that not all games count equally towards wagering. Blackjack often contributes only 10% or 20%. Video Poker might be excluded entirely. Always check the terms.
